Seth Thomas “Regulator No. 18”, 1896. A 54-inch refinished
oak case with period glasses, original painted dial, hands, and movement and pendulum. The only thing not original is the weight,
which is small but sufficient to drive the clock. Note the original oak veneer on the dial bezel. Remnants of a label
on the inside bottom and date stamp on the back. The 8-day time-only movement is not signed (not uncommon) and is running without
issue. You can swap out the weight for a proper ST weight with knurled end caps (see photo) for an additional $50; add a note
to your bid sheet. The lower door latch does not work. Schmitt Horan sold an oak No. 18 last year for $1000; Schmidt’s
Antiques sold one last fall for $850. $750-$1000.
